Transgenic expression of <italic>scaf1</italic> recovers <styled-content toggle='no' style='fixed-case'>CIII</styled-content> and <styled-content toggle='no' style='fixed-case'>CIV</styled-content> super‐assembly and fish size of <italic>scaf1</italic><sup>−/−</sup> fish

Scheme of the transgenic construct Tg(ubi:scaf1). ubi, ubiquitin promoter. Βg‐intron, beta‐globin intron, pA, poly A, crys, crystalline promoter (used as selection marker).

Immunodetection of the indicated proteins of BNGE from whole fish mitochondria scaf1Δ1/Δ1 (−/−) expressing the transgenic construct Tg(ubi:scaf1) in heterozygosis, their scaf1Δ1/Δ1 siblings with no transgenic expression, and scaf1+/+ zebrafish (representative BNGE of = 5). Asterisks mark bands’ absence in scaf1Δ1/Δ1 (−/−) recovered by the transgenic expression of scaf1.

Representative images from scaf1+/+, scaf1Δ1/Δ1 (scaf1−/−), and scaf1−/−, Tg/− (C) female and (D) male zebrafish (3 mpf).

Size of scaf1+/+, scaf1Δ1/Δ1 (scaf1−/−), and scaf1−/−, Tg/− fish (E) length of females (scaf1+/+= 23, scaf1−/−= 39 and scaf1−/−, Tg/−= 25); and (F) males (scaf1+/+= 15, scaf1−/−= 31 and scaf1−/−, Tg/−= 44).

Data information: One‐way ANOVA. ns > 0.05, **< 0.01, ****< 0.0001. Data are represented as mean ± SD.
